Barry Ferguson Names The Position That Should Be Rangers’ “Priority” In The January Window

Ex-Rangers captain Barry Ferguson believes his former club should try and sign a new striker when the transfer window opens next month.

The current Alloa Atheltic boss thinks that the Light Blues only really have one out-and-out striker in Alfredo Morelos, and he says going after another forward should be top of Giovanni van Bronckhorst’s list:

“(I’d sign) another centre-forward. I really like Kemar Roofe, I think he’s a top player but he just tends to suffer a niggly injury every three or four weeks. So you’re only real number nine is Morelos. I don’t know what’s happening with Jermain Defoe so I think a priority is a number nine.”

Ferguson is forgetting one player, Fashion Sakala, so combined with Roofe and Defoe, you would think that there is enough backup for Morelos in the squad as there is.


The centre-back position is undoubtedly more of a concern for van Bronckhorst. While Calvin Bassey has deputised superbly in the middle of defence, the Gers boss has been forced to play him there due to the dearth of other options.

Filip Helander is injured, while Jack Simpson is clearly not rated. With Leon Balogun going away with Nigeria for the African Cup of Nations as well, a new centre-half would seemingly be the likeliest addition in January.
